Norman Michal Jr.

Norman R. Michal Jr., 66, of Chattanooga, passed peacefully from this life on May 5, 2015. He was born in Salina, Kan., on March 8, 1949. He graduated from Kansas State University. He served in the U.S. Marines and worked as an engineer for TVA. Norman is a Christian and worshiped at Central Church of Christ. He was preceded in death by his father and mother, Norman and Charlotte Michal. Surviving are his wife, Susie Michal; two brothers, David and Bruce Michal; two daughters, Heather Williams and Michelle Michal; grandsons, Jacob and Charlie; and granddaughter, Mary Etta.
